Most Expensive Cities in Bermuda 2026

The most expensive cities to live in Bermuda in 2026 are Hamilton and St. George. These cities have high living costs due to their popularity, amenities, and limited housing availability.

Living Costs in Hamilton

Hamilton, the capital city of Bermuda, is renowned for its bustling business district, luxury accommodations, and vibrant culture. The cost of living here is among the highest due to the demand for housing and the concentration of amenities. Rent for a one-bedroom apartment can exceed $3,500 per month, while dining and utilities also contribute significantly to monthly expenses.

St. George's Financial Demands

St. George, a UNESCO World Heritage site, is not far behind Hamilton in terms of living expenses. Known for its historical significance and picturesque views, the cost of living in St. George is elevated by tourism and limited residential space. Accommodation costs are slightly lower than Hamilton but still substantial, with high prices for dining and local services.

Factors Influencing Costs

Several factors contribute to the high living costs in Bermuda's cities. The archipelago's small size leads to limited housing availability, while imported goods increase grocery and dining expenses. Additionally, the luxury market and tourism demand drive prices up in these desirable locations.

Comparison with Other Cities

Compared to other global cities, Bermuda's cost of living remains high, often surpassing major cities in North America and Europe. This is due to its unique island economy and reliance on imports for most goods and services.

FAQ

Why is Hamilton so expensive?
Hamilton's high costs are driven by its status as Bermuda's business hub, offering numerous amenities and limited housing availability, which increases demand and prices.
What factors contribute to Bermuda's high living costs?
Bermuda's costs are influenced by its small size, reliance on imports, and the luxury market, which raises prices for housing, food, and services.
How does St. George compare to Hamilton in terms of cost?
St. George is slightly less expensive than Hamilton but still ranks high due to its historical significance and limited housing, contributing to elevated costs.
What tips can help reduce living expenses in Bermuda?
To reduce costs, consider sharing accommodation, shopping at local markets, and using public transport. Planning and budgeting are key to managing expenses.
Is Bermuda more expensive than other global cities?
Yes, Bermuda is often more expensive than many global cities due to its unique economy and high demand for limited resources.
